Essentially, it involves the purchase and sale of securities like stocks or bonds within the same trading day. Therefore, all positions are closed out before the curtain falls on the trading day

This means it implies that day trading professionals typically don't maintain stocks post trading hours. This type of trading can yield substantial profits, but it also carries significant risks

Indeed its quick speed can lead to significant profits or possibly a big loss. Therefore, day trading isn't suitable for everyone. It requires a profound understanding of market trends and discipline in trading.

Day traders use various strategies, like scalping, where they attempt to capture small profits by selling stocks within minutes after purchase. Another commonly used method is website swing trading, where traders aim to gain profits from a stock within one to four days.

For day trading, one needs to have extensive knowledge, experience and time. You must be able to monitor the market closely and react instantly on the information you gather.

It can be a high-pressure, high-stakes career. But for individuals who have the skills and temperament, it can provide substantial rewards in the financial sector.
